It is possible to save money on electricity by taking a step back and reviewing current usage habits. Televisions, lights, computers and radios are frequently left on, even when they are not in use. Simply turning off appliances, lights and other electronics when not in use can save money on the electric bill every month.

Cell phone and iPod or MP3 chargers should be unplugged when they are not being used. Although the energy drawn is minimal, it can add up. Every penny saved on the electricity bill can be put into an interest bearing savings account.

What does the switch do in a torch?

The switch in a torch controls the flow of electricity to the light bulb. When the switch is turned on, it completes the circuit and allows the electricity to pass through, lighting up the bulb. Turning the switch off breaks the circuit, stopping the flow of electricity and turning off the light.
